Maha Kumbh Mela 2025 Ends With Maha Shivratri Snan in Prayagraj, More Than 64 Crore People Visited The Holy Place

For 45 days, the city of Prayagraj transformed into the spiritual epicenter of the world, welcoming more than 64 crore pilgrims for the Maha Kumbh Mela. Now, as the sacred event draws to a close after the Maha Shivratri snan on Wednesday, the city prepares to return to its everyday rhythm, while the hum of prayers gradually fades.

The Final Farewell at Kashi Vishwanath
The farewell ceremonies will take place at the illustrious Kashi Vishwanath temple in Varanasi. Naga sadhus—ascetics enveloped in ash and mystery—will offer their prayers on this sacred night of Maha Shivratri. Their spiritual journey, which commenced at the confluence of the Triveni Sangam, will culminate in Varanasi, a city eternally associated with Lord Shiva.

Mahant Prem Giri, president of Juna Akhara, overseeing the final preparations, remarked, “We will bow before Kashi Vishwanath in all its splendor.” The scene will be vibrant with chariots mounted on tractor trolleys and the air thick with the resonant chants of “Har Har Mahadev,” as the Shaiv Akharas prepare to part ways.
